With the increase in the amount of garbage, garbage disposal will become an important problem we have to face. There are also a variety of treatment methods proposed by some experts at home and abroad, some of which use landfill; some use garbage burning to generate electricity; if considered from many aspects, these treatment methods have shortcomings. These methods mainly deal with garbage from the perspective of reduction, which is still a bit too rough for resource recycling.
Garbage sorting machine can improve the resource recycling of garbage and achieve more refined garbage disposal methods.
Garbage sorting machines are a group of garbage disposal production lines composed of components with various screening functions. Garbage here will be automatically divided into several categories such as plastics, metals, organic garbage, inorganic garbage, and paper garbage. Then plastic garbage can be granulated or cracked for oil refining, organic garbage can be carbonized, and inorganic garbage can be landfilled. After being sorted by the garbage sorting machine, it will be better resourced and recycled.
The garbage sorting production line is not fixed, but the sorting function components should be installed according to the local garbage composition to be processed. Here we can popularize some sorting principles of garbage sorting.
1. Wind sorting: The basic principle is that the airflow takes the lighter materials upward or horizontally to a farther place, while the heavy materials settle because the rising airflow cannot support them, or are thrown horizontally to a closer distance due to inertia. The wind sorting process is based on the settling law of various solid particles in the air. Wind sorting mainly recycles recyclable components such as paper and plastic.
2. Magnetic separation: It is mainly used for the classification of mineral resources. The working principle of magnetic separation is that after the materials to be selected are fed into the sorting space of the magnetic separator, they are subjected to the combined action of magnetic force and other mechanical forces (such as gravity, centrifugal force, friction, medium resistance, etc.).
3. 3D sorting: A conveying equipment with separation function designed for the sorting of inorganic particles in garbage after coarse crushing. The machine uses the characteristics of garbage materials after crushing. The conveyor belt is designed with a bouncing function to bounce and separate inorganic particles or other hard particles while conveying materials on one side. The separated particles move in the opposite direction of the conveying material, thereby achieving the purpose of garbage sorting. 3D sorting mainly selects components such as batteries, ceramics, bricks and stones.
4. Density sorting: It is mainly based on the density of the object, and the garbage with different density values is classified.
